Characterization of Empty Screening Plasmid 1.0
- Endy:Screening plasmid/v1.0/Hairpin - characterize effectiveness of the hairpin to stabilize the mRFP1 transcript
- Endy:Screening plasmid/v1.0/RNAseE sites - characterize effectiveness of the RNAseE sites
- Endy:Screening plasmid/v1.0/Growth rates - characterization of growth rates under different induction levels / conditions
- Endy:Screening plasmid/v1.0/Steady state - evaluate expression levels at various time points following induction.
- Endy:Screening plasmid/v1.0/Characterization protocol
To ensure our screening system was operating as expected we measured the expression levels of GFP and mRFP1 when the plasmid did not contain a part (e.g. input equals output).
Screening Plasmid 1.5
- Andrzej's constructs of F2620/1 + GFP were wrong due to the primer being designed incorrectly (it was a BB tail that bound to GFP without including the RBS).
- F2620/1 + GFP/RFP need to be sequenced but the preps are available.
